The postcode BH23 1ES is located in Bournemouth, Christchurch and Poole It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. BH23 1ES is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

BH23 1ES is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.7 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of BH23 1ES as Urbanites > Urban professionals and families > White professionals.

The closest road name to BH23 1ES is Purewell which is centered 15 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Livingstone Road and is 21 m away. The closest railway station is Christchurch Rail Station, 1.47 km away.

The closest primary school to BH23 1ES (for ages 11 and under) is Somerford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on November 17, 2021.

The local pub for residents of BH23 1ES is Smugglers Run and is 131 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on December 10, 2020. The nearest takeaway food is available from Fernandos and is 168 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on June 4, 2018.

Residents reported an average download speed of 61.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 13.5 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 82.6%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.8 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for BH23 1ES is covered by the Dorset police force association and Dorset is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
